10Misha - Pita-Ten
Misha from the anime Pita-Ten takes on the role of a cheerful and somewhat clumsy angel. With her vibrant pink hair and innocent personality, she often brings humor and warmth. She lives next door to the main character, Kotarou, and is determined to make others happy but often gets things hilariously wrong.
Her endearing mishaps and childlike wonder at the human world are key to the show’s charm. Despite her misunderstandings of human life, Misha’s pure-hearted attempts to spread joy make her a beloved angel.

8Lind - Ah! My Goddess
Lind is a character from the romanticcomedy animeand manga series Ah! My Goddess. She’s one of the Valkyries known for her stoic and serious demeanor. As a warrior angel, Lind is skilled in combat and has a strong sense of duty and responsibility.
Her appearance is marked by her striking one-winged angel form, reflecting her unique status among celestial beings. Unlike other gentle characters in the series, Lind’s tough personality sets her apart. Her dedication to her heavenly duties contributes to her role as a guardian and protector.

7Nanael - Queen’s Blade
Nanael from the Queen’s Blade series is depicted as an angel from the celestial realms. She is known for her playful, mischievous personality, adding a humorous twist to the story. She is easily recognizable with her iconic winged appearance and carrying a bottle of holy milk.
Nanael is assigned to watch over the Queen’s Blade tournament but often ends up causing more trouble than she prevents. Her behavior contrasts sharply with the traditional angelic demeanor. Nanael’s antics and combat abilities make her a standout character.

6Michael - High School DxD
Michael is a key character from theecchi anime seriesHigh School DxD, where he serves as the leader of Heaven’s forces and one of the Four Great Seraphs. Portrayed with traditional angelic features, he plays a vital role in the complex interplay between angels, demons, and other supernatural beings within the series.
Michael is committed to maintaining peace and order, guided by wisdom and a strong sense of justice. Though he operates in a world filled with ecchi and comedic elements, his character adds a serious and dignified aspect to the plot.

4Alexiel - Angel Sanctuary
Alexiel is a central character in the anime Angel Sanctuary. As one of the most powerful angels in Heaven, she’s revered and feared for her combat abilities. However, her complex personality reveals compassion and defiance as she rebels against Heaven’s laws to follow her sense of justice.
Punished for her rebellion and love for a demon, she’s reincarnated as a human with no memory of her angelic existence. Her struggles with identity and morality, and her connection to both celestial and infernal realms, make her an interesting character.

3Kanade Tachibana - Angel Beats!
Kanade Tachibana, also known as Tenshi (Angel), is a character from the anime Angel Beats! She serves as the Student Council President in the afterlife school and is initially perceived as an antagonist. Kanade’s angelic appearance is paired with supernatural abilities, which she uses to keep order.
Her true nature and intentions become clearer as the story unfolds, revealing a complex and empathetic character. Kanade’s character explores themes of life, death, and redemption, and her role as an angel is central to the philosophical questions raised by the series.
2Whis - Dragon Ball Super
Whis is apowerful characterfromDragon Ball Super. He is an Angel and the martial arts teacher of Beerus, the God of Destruction of Universe 7. With an elegant appearance and a calm, often playful demeanor, Whis is revealed to possess tremendous power, far surpassing those he mentors.
Whis’s character is enriched with humor and wisdom, making him a unique and engaging angel tasked with maintaining the balance of the universe. His abilities and the mystery surrounding his true potential add to his appeal as a fan favorite.
1Raphiel - Gabriel Dropout
Raphiel is a high-ranking angel from the anime series Gabriel Dropout who becomes mischievous and sadistic after arriving on Earth. Despite her angelic appearance, complete with halo and wings, her behavior is often contrary to what one might expect from an angel.
She particularly enjoys teasing and manipulating those around her, often with humorous results. Her actions contrast sharply with her initially pure and innocent appearance, providing a comedic twist on the typical portrayal of angelic characters. Raphiel’s playful nature and unexpected character quirks make her a memorable angel.
